    Sometimes there are arbitary rules about what constitutes 'natural', eg in cycling there is a maximum permitted level of haemotocrit (amount of red blood cells) and anything over this level is deemed to be cheating. I had a friend who was a national champion at indoor rowing and his haemotocrit level was over the limit so if he'd entered a cycling event he could have been thrown out. But his was just a natural amount (as far as I know!). Imagine if they had a similar rule about womens' testosterone?

    There is also an arbitrary rule about how fast you can leave the blocks in a sprint race. If you do it in under 0.1 secs you cheated.
